Words of Farewell play Melodic Death Metal, comparable to bands like Scar Symmetry, Dark Tranquillity, Insomnium or Mors Principium est.

The band formed in the German Ruhr District in early 2007. After four months of rehearsing, the 7 track EP ‘Ashes of the Coming Dawn’ was recorded and published in a quantity of 500 units. In autumn 2008 the 4 track CD ‘From Now On…’ was pressed in limited numbers to be sent out to record labels and venues, distributed at live concerts and additionally offered as free download. Furthermore, the second sampler of the ‘European Underground Extreme Metal Front” featured the track “In Fiction’. From June to December 2010, the band entered Metallurgy Studios, Mönchengladbach, where the debut album IMMERSION was produced. Taken from this production, the song ‘Sorae’ was uploaded to various internet platforms where fans and musicians sang from the treetops.

Since early 2012 Words of Farewell cooperate with the German record label AFM Records from Hamburg. The first official act was the distribution of Immersion in Europe and the United States of America. Countless reviews from both national and international critiques awarded the album very high marks, in some cases the highest possible. Interviews were conducted with scene magazines such as Legacy and Metal Hammer. From July to November 2013, Words of Farewell produced their second studio album “The Black Wild Yonder” – once again at Metallurgy Studios. On “The Black Wild Yonder”, the band presents more grown-up songwriting. The technical-progressive style is maintained without losing the complexity and playfulness in guitars and keyboards that has been developed on Immersion.

In 2016, the third studio album “A Quiet World” was recorded and released. This time, all songs were recorded and engineered by the band themselves at Farewell studios, Münster. Mixing and Mastering of “A Quiet World was done” by Eike Freese at Chamaeleon Studios, Hamburg. The new album comes around slightly more progressive than the previous albums and is to be seen as a musical combination of everything that had been written by the band so far.

The live performances of Words of Farewell are energetic and thrilling. The band’s experience in live performances is based on various concerts, including direct support for e.g. Scar Symmetry and Dark Tanquillity. Moreover, Words of Farewell played at festivals like RockHarz Open Air, Dong Open Air or Winternachtstraum Festival, together with Soulfly, Children of Bodom, Soilwork and others. Not least because of these live performances, Words of Farewell were able to sign a powerful endorsement deal with German amplifier manufacturers ENGL AMPS in early 2015.
